Lieutenant Leon Barnes is the head of Skyranger operations for The Bureau. He appears inThe Bureau: XCOM Declassified and is voiced by John Eric Bentley.

Background[]

An ace pilot with a distinguished serivce history, Barnes earned his stripes flying medical evacuation missions during the Korean War. After the end of the war, he stayed in service, though his promotion ran afoul of endemic racism. Rather than promotion, he was reassigned to piloting test aircraft with all the dangers it entailed. Director Myron Faulke's headhunting efforts saw Barnes' abilities as both a logistician and a pilot, and arranged for his reassignment to the Bureau.

Although a lieutenant, Barnes was put in charge of The Bureau's flight group, coordinating dozens of Skyrangers on missions across the United States. Barnes delegates a great deal of paperwork to his subordinates, and prefers to put his skills as a pilot to use - a wise choice, since he's the best pilot The Bureau has.

As such, he is frequently assigned to pilot a Skyranger supporting Agent William Carter but is capable of flying a variety of other craft. He provides tactical updates to Carter based on what he can see while circling the hot zone and can drop off resupply crates for the team's use.

Trivia[]

  • Barnes' son is apparently a Sleepwalker, as mentioned in a conversation between him and Dr. Alan Weir if the scientist is the playable character of the final mission.
